in my country we have 4 different keyboard layouts, some of these are
based on QWERTY, some on ergonomic variants, such as Colemak.

I use two Lithuanian layouts, but keyboard indicator always shows same
label: Ltu. So there is now way to identify what keyboard layout is
currently in use...

Gnome 2 added one letter if layout names where identical, in my case it
was Ltu and Ltuz.
